Output f39faabaf2a0b413bf2e5bbf24c9c1b778e2867a90acc7c3612f89724ecfe029:117

value
30672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c343c09f5effdf6476f028f0b336d126ee3b1d2c OP_EQUALVERIFY OP_CHECKSIG
address
1JoTvvrDM5zZ1dsLQ1oBpkfu9z59MaEA78
transaction
f39faabaf2a0b413bf2e5bbf24c9c1b778e2867a90acc7c3612f89724ecfe029
spent
true